--- Quote from: kx5tsi on September 23, 2006, 03:53:59 PM ---my experience with tuned pipes is limited to rc cars, but at least with the small 2 cycles, the longer the head pipe the more top end you get. But the actual pipe design is more important. The performance of a pipe is more depending on how quickly it goes from the head pipe diameter to the largest diameter of the chamber. The quicker it opens up to the chamber, the more low end, and vice versa. Lets say it opens up at a 45 degree angle, you are going to have a much more low end punch than one that opens up at a 30 degree angle, but the 30 will have more top end. Not saying its fact, but its just my two cents.

kyle 

--- End quote ---

The behavior of a tuned exhaust is no different in a nitro engine, KX500, snowmobile, etc. Generally speaking the more "gradual" the taper in the divigerant cone, the more top end, and higher RPM's. The more abrupt, and larger in diameter the cone, the more bottom end.
